What Is Cold Laser Therapy?



Cold laser treatment, likewise known as low-level laser treatment (LLLT), is a non-invasive therapy that utilizes particular wavelengths of light to promote healing and decrease pain.

This ingenious technique targets harmed cells, boosting mobile activity without creating harm or pain. You may locate it helpful for various conditions, consisting of joint pain, muscular tissue injuries, and swelling.

Unlike conventional laser treatments, cold laser treatment doesn't create warm, making it secure and comfortable for individuals. Treatments usually last between 5 to thirty minutes, depending on the location being dealt with.

You might receive multiple sessions for optimum outcomes, and many individuals report really feeling alleviation after simply a few treatments.

Cold laser treatment offers an encouraging choice for those seeking reliable discomfort monitoring.

Mechanism of Activity



Laser treatment utilizes low-level lasers or light-emitting diodes to stimulate cellular processes. When you obtain treatment, the light penetrates your skin and is taken in by your cells, particularly the mitochondria. This absorption enhances ATP manufacturing, which is the energy currency of your cells. Because of this, your cells can repair themselves faster and successfully.

Furthermore, cold laser therapy promotes enhanced blood circulation, providing even more oxygen and nutrients to broken tissues. It also helps reduce swelling and pain by regulating the release of numerous biochemical materials.

Security and Side Effects of Cold Laser Therapy



While cold laser therapy is typically considered secure, it's vital to know prospective side effects. Many people experience minimal pain, yet you may notice momentary skin irritation or a feeling of heat during treatment.

Seldom, some individuals report frustrations or lightheadedness after sessions. If you're sensitive to light or have particular medical conditions, discuss this with your doctor prior to starting therapy.

Additionally, make certain the expert is qualified and uses FDA-approved tools. Although severe adverse effects are unusual, it's important to check your body's feedback after each session.

If you experience any kind of unusual signs and symptoms, don't think twice to reach out to your doctor for guidance. Being informed assists make sure a favorable experience with cold laser therapy.
